Biden still mourning son’s death cannot commit to presidency

Vice President Joe Biden said he is overwhelmed at times by his son's death and unconvinced he could commit fully to being president, in an emotional interview that cast a deep pall over his deliberations about the 2016 presidential race.

Asked about his 2016 decision on CBS' "The Late Show," Biden said Thursday he'd be lying if he said he knew he was prepared to run following Beau Biden's death in May to brain cancer. With a level of candor seen rarely in politics, he recalled . . .
